JEE Main 2025 Session 2 Results Out: 24 Candidates Achieve 100 Percentile
The National Testing Agency (NTA) has announced the results for JEE Main 2025 Session 2. A total of 24 students have scored a perfect 100 percentile in this session, showcasing their exceptional performance in one of the toughest engineering entrance exams in India.
Students across the country appeared for the exam, which the NTA conducted in April 2025. After weeks of anticipation, the agency published the results on its official website. Candidates can now check their scores by logging in with their application number and date of birth or password.
This year, over 12 lakh students registered for JEE Main across both sessions. The competition remained high, and many students worked hard for months to prepare for the exam. The NTA evaluated each student’s performance using the percentile system, which compares the scores of all candidates and ranks them accordingly.
Among those who took the exam, 24 students received a perfect 100 percentile score. These top scorers have now become eligible for advanced engineering programs at some of the best institutions in India, including the Indian Institutes of Technology (IITs), through the upcoming JEE Advanced exam.
In addition to the top scorers, many students improved their scores significantly in Session 2 compared to Session 1. The two-session format of JEE Main gives students a second chance to better their performance, and this year, thousands took that opportunity.
Now that the results are out, candidates can also download their scorecards from the official NTA website. The agency will soon release the final merit list, along with cut-off marks for JEE Advanced 2025.
Students who qualified can start preparing for the next stage of their journey. The JEE Advanced registration will begin shortly, and NTA will provide further updates through their website.
